obesity. a ticking time bomb

 Obesity is the abnormal or excessive accumulation of fat that may impair health.
Obesity isn't just a cosmetic concern. It increases your risk of diseases and health problems such as heart disease, diabetes and high blood pressure. It also affects the sufferers psychologicallyrics,socially and economically.

WHO definition of obesity is a BMI greater than or equal to 30. According to the same definition you are overweight if your BMI is greater than or equal to 25.

Body mass index (BMI) is a simple index of weight-for-height that is commonly used to classify overweight and obesity in adults. It is defined as a person's weight in kilograms divided by the square of his height in meters (kg/m2).

  Causes of obesity ;
   The basic cause of obesity  is an energy imbalance between calories consumed and calories expended.
Globally, there has been an increased intake of energy-dense foods that are high in fat and
an increase in physical inactivity due to the increasingly sedentary nature of many forms of work, changing modes of transportation, and increasing urbanization.

Symptoms of obesity.
The primary warning sign of obesity is an above-average body weight.
 you may also experience the following :

.Trouble sleeping
.Sleep apnea. This is a condition in which breathing is irregular and periodically stops during sleep.
.Shortness of breath
.Varicose veins
.Skin problems caused by moisture that accumulates in the folds of your skin
.Gallstones
.Osteoarthritis in weight-bearing joints, especially the knees
.abnormal menstruation in females.

Obesity increases your risk for the following and their attendant complications :

.High blood pressure,
.High levels of blood sugar (diabetes)
.High cholesterol
.High triglycerides levels
